long long int speed = 0;//控制敌机的速度 int position_x, position_y;//飞机的所在位置 int high, width;//地图的大小 int bullet_x, bullet_y;//子弹的位置 int enemy_x, enemy_y;//敌人的位置 int map[MAX][MAX]; /*0表示空白,1表示战机*的区域,2表示敌人战机的位置。 3表示上下围墙,4表示...
1、程序开始时出现菜单,让玩家选择开始游戏或者退出游戏。 2、玩家选择开始游戏后,出现棋盘,通过方向键选择移动的方向。 3、移动后会将所有方块向该方向移动直至补全空格,同样数字的方块合并成它们的和,还会生成一个随机位置的2或4。 4、当出现“2048”时,游戏胜利;当棋盘满且无法消除时,游戏失败。 二、游戏框架 ...
“猜数字小游戏”,每个数字后按空格,最后按回车确认 include<stdio.h> include<stdlib.h> include int a[4],b[4];int count=0; //计算猜测次数 void csh( ); //初始化 void start( ); //开始游戏 int main( ){ csh( );start( );} void csh( ) //初始化 { printf("\n...
其中,67, 81 分别表示 C, Q 键的虚拟键码,我们用它们来控制游戏的继续或退出。如果用户按下 C 键,我们用 setcolor 和 outtextxy 函数来用黑色覆盖原来的提示信息,然后用 goto 语句跳转到 Start 标签处,重新开始游戏。如果用户按下 Q 键,我们就跳出循环,结束程序。程序测试 运行结果 本程序运行后,会出...
本文以 GPD WIN 3 掌机默认系统为例,开启 DirectX 修复工具后,单击“检测并修复”。说明:如果系统已默认安装了“3DM游戏运行库”,则检测文件大概率全部是修复的,只是会缺少一些组件,这时我们就要扩展一些 C++组件。我们单击“工具--选项”。然后切换到扩展签页,点击“开始扩展”。会自动下载C++数据包。下载...
出现这种问题一般是由于系统缺少VC++运行库导致的,此时即使重新安装游戏此问题也不会解决。 解决方法一: 工具 Windows 7 64位操作系统 任意浏览器 操作流程 1. 打开浏览器搜索C++运行库下载 2.打开控制面板,确定Windows系统和位数 3.安装对应自己电脑版本的VC++运行库 ...
开始--运行--输入cmd 输入 cd %windir%system32 回车 输入 Regsvr32 Msxml3.dll 再回车 此问题的原因即为微软C++语言运行错误 方法二:电脑系统出现文件丢失,可以尝试使用360或者腾讯电脑管家检,或者是备份好文件后重新安装系统。以上就是小编为大家带来的全部内容,更多精彩尽在973游戏网。
可以 但是,你的第一个感觉是C语言的学习中学的总是黑底白字,和我们常常看到的游戏差远了对吗?我从...
文章摘要其实很多用户在运行软件或游戏的时候就出现过这种问题,如果是第一次遇见有的用户会可能认为软件出错了,其实并不是这样。其主要原因就是你电脑系统中某些进程、注册表、服务存在异常或没有安装一些系统运行库所导致的。 15.28k+1 其实很多用户在运行软件或游戏的时候就出现过这种问题,如果是第一次遇见有的用户...
一、操作系统C语言可以在各种操作系统上运行,如Windows、Linux和Mac OS等。操作系统的选择取决于开发者的需求和偏好。在Windows系统上,可以使用Visual Studio、Code::Blocks等集成开发环境(IDE)来编写和运行C语言程序;在Linux系统上,可以使用GCC、Clang等编译器来编译和运行C语言程序;在Mac OS系统上,可以使用...